Quick and Delicious Beef and Onion Gravy Skillet

A hearty beef and onion gravy skillet with fresh parsley, served with mashed potatoes.

This recipe features seasoned ground beef cooked with onions and simmered in a flavorful gravy. It comes together in about 30 minutes, making it an ideal choice for a weeknight meal. Serve it over mashed potatoes, rice, or noodles for a complete comfort food experience.

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 medium onion, thinly sliced
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 2 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• Chopped parsley for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Brown the Beef: In a large skillet, heat the vegetable oil over medium-high heat. Add the ground beef and cook until browned, breaking it apart with a spatula as it cooks.
  2. Sauté the Onions: Once the beef is cooked, add the sliced onions to the skillet. Stir and cook until the onions are softened and translucent, about 5 minutes.
  3. Make the Gravy: Sprinkle the flour over the beef and onions, stirring to combine. Gradually pour in the beef broth and Worcestershire sauce, mixing well. Add the gar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  4. Simmer: Reduce the heat to medium-low and let the mixture simmer for about 5-10 minutes, until the gravy has thickened to your liking.
  5. Serve: Adjust seasoning as needed. Garnish with chopped parsley if desired. Serve hot over mashed potatoes, rice, or noodles.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
